I've been considering upgrading a T400 to a T410 because it seems to be the last T-Series Thinkpad with an available 16:10 screen and I like the built-in eSATA port, among other things. (and the price :) )

I figure I will have to re-activate Win7 which shouldn't be a big deal with the license I have. And while I typically like to start with a fresh install of the OS when I change hardware, I have spent a lot of man-hours installing and tweaking things on this device and I really really really don't want to have to go through all that again. (None of the "magical migration utilities" I've seen will migrate apps and settings for anything but really really common retail software packages, and it seems even when they claim to support an app, it doesn't necessarily migrate properly anyway, but dumps tons of crud into the registry and filesystem at the same time. Just went through this with PC Mover on someone else's PC.)

So I figure I might un-install some of the existing T400 drivers before doing the migration, to ease the transition - ie the video driver. (Since this uses that idiosyncratic "ATI switchable graphics" hardware.) And I have avoided installing Access Connections because in my past experience it does no good to migrate profiles to another hardware device because if it doesn't see the same exact network devices on the new Thinkpad none of the migrated profiles will work anyway.

Anyone have enough experience doing this sort of migration that they'd care to give me some tips to make the process as smooth as possible?

I have all sorts of ExpressCards, including various SATA/eSATA ones, but it's really handy to have it built-in, especially if you are booting an OS from removable media and never know what kind of ExpressCard support those environments have.

The license is a TechNet license, it's like a volume license. It's not locked to the hardware.
